* { margin:0; padding:0;}
body { background:#ffffff; font-size:12px; font-family: Arial, Helvetica, sans-serif; color:#5c5c5c; text-align:center}


/*in_line*/
input, select, textarea { vertical-align:middle; font-weight:normal; font-family: Arial, Helvetica, sans-serif; color:#000000; font-size:9pt; font-weight:normal; padding-left:5px}
img {border:0; vertical-align:top; text-align:left;}
ul {
	list-style:none;
	font-size:12px;
	margin-left: 0px;
	padding-left: 0em;
	text-indent: 0em;
	list-style-position: inside;
}
.productText UL {
	line-height: 18px;
	list-style-type: disc;
	margin-left: 0px;
	padding-left: 10px;
	text-indent: -10px;
	list-style-position: inside;
}

ul li {
	line-height:18px;
}
ul li a{
	text-decoration:underline;
	color:#E61C23
}
ul li a:hover{ text-decoration:none}

ul.list_2 {margin:0px; padding:0px; list-style:none}
ul.list_2 li { line-height:1.58em; color:#b50202}
ul.list_2 li a{text-decoration:underline; color:#b50202}
ul.list_2 li a:hover{ text-decoration:none}

/*==========================================*/

a {
	text-decoration:underline;
	color:#e61c23
}
a:hover {
	text-decoration:none;
	color: #e61c23;
}

a.link {text-decoration:underline; color:#6d6d6d}
a.link:hover {text-decoration:none}

h5 {font-size:1em; color:#6d6d6d; margin:0 0 20px 0; line-height:1.58em}
h5.font_1 {
	font-size:1em;
	color:#000000;
	font-weight:normal;
	margin:0;
	line-height:1.58em
}
h5.font_2 {
	color:#000000;
	font-weight:normal
}

.font_1 {
	color:#000000
}

p {
	padding: 0 0 10px 0;
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if
}
.p1 {margin:0 0 10px 0}

.clear { clear:both;}

.top_bg {background:url(images/top_bg.gif) repeat-x top #ffffff}

/*header*/

#header .flash {position:absolute; margin:0 -95px 0 -103px}

/*content*/
#content { font-family:Arial, Helvetica, sans-serif; font-size:11px; line-height: normal; background:#fff}
.content_indent {padding:18px 25px 14px 19px}

.title {margin-bottom:12px}
.title2 {margin-bottom:16px}
.img_left {float:left; margin:0 20px 20px 0}
.img_left2 {float:left; margin:5px 20px 15px 0}
.img {margin-bottom:14px}

.line_y {background:url(images/line_bg.gif) repeat-y right top}
.line_x {background:url(images/line_bg.gif) repeat-x bottom}

.line {background:url(images/line_bg.gif) repeat-x top; height:16px; margin:-4px -4px 0 -22px}

/*footer*/
#footer {background:url(images/footer_bg.gif) repeat-x top; width:100%; text-align:center; padding:23px 0 23px 0; font-size:11px; color:#fff}
#footer a {color:#fff; text-decoration:underline}
#footer a:hover {text-decoration:none}

/*================== index.html ==================*/
#page1 #content .col_1 .indent { padding:13px 0 0 0}
#page1 #content .col_2 .indent_1 { padding:14px 4px 28px 22px}
#page1 #content .col_2 .indent_2 { padding:22px 4px 15px 22px}
#page1 #content .col_2 .indent_3 { padding:22px 4px 15px 22px}

/*================== index-1.html ==================*/
#page2 #content .col_1 .indent_1 { padding:13px 20px 21px 0}
#page2 #content .col_1 .indent_2 { padding:22px 22px 15px 0}
#page2 #content .col_2 .indent { padding:14px 4px 28px 22px}

/*================== index-2.html ==================*/
#page3 #content .col_1 .indent { padding:14px 25px 37px 0}
#page3 #content .col_2 .indent_1 { padding:14px 4px 33px 22px}
#page3 #content .col_2 .indent_2 { padding:22px 10px 15px 22px}

/*================== index-3.html ==================*/
#page4 #content .col_1 .indent { padding:14px 25px 10px 0}
#page4 #content .col_2 .indent { padding:14px 4px 20px 22px}
#page4 #content .col_1 .indent_2 { padding:22px 25px 25px 0}
#page4 #content .col_2 .indent_2 { padding:22px 4px 25px 22px}

/*================== index-4.html ==================*/
#page5 #content .col_1 .indent { padding:14px 25px 10px 0}
#page5 #content .col_2 .indent { padding:14px 20px 17px 22px}
#page5 #content .col_1 .indent_2 { padding:22px 30px 23px 0}
#page5 #content .col_2 .indent_2 { padding:22px 25px 23px 22px}

/*================== index-5.html ==================*/
#page6 #content .col_1 .indent_1 { padding:14px 20px 40px 0}
#page6 #content .col_1 .column_1 .indent { padding:22px 30px 25px 0}
#page6 #content .col_1 .column_1 span {float:right; margin-right:20px}
#page6 #content .col_1 .column_2 .indent { padding:22px 20px 25px 22px}
#page6 #content .col_2 .indent { padding:14px 4px 18px 22px}

.div_input {height:23px}
textarea {width:168px; height:44px; overflow:auto; margin-bottom:10px; display:block}
.div_links {text-align:right; word-spacing:37px; width:223px}

/*================== index-6.html ==================*/
#page7 #content .content_indent {padding:32px 45px 25px 19px}

.menu ul{font-family: Arial, Helvetica, sans-serif; font-size:12px; font-weight: bold; padding-left:0px;}
.menu {position:relative;  height:20px; text-align:left; width:756px;}
.menu ul {list-style:none; z-index:10; position:absolute; z-index:100; text-align:center;}
.menu li {float:left; height:20px; border-left:1px #D58D16 solid; border-right:1px #AA4B00 solid;}
.menu a, .menu a:active, .menu a:visited, .menu a:hover {text-decoration:none; color:#FFF; font-weight:bold; padding:0px 20px 0 19px; display: block; height:14px;  margin:0; position: relative; vertical-align:middle;}
#slide {position:absolute;  height:20px; background:#e61c23; z-index:10; filter:alpha(opacity=70);-moz-opacity:.70; opacity:.70;}
.style5 { font-size:11px;}
.style5 a {color: #e61c23}
.style6 {color: #e61c23}
.style7 a {color: #e61c23; font-weight:bold; text-decoration:none;}
.style7 a:hover {color: #e61c23; font-weight:bold; text-decoration:underline;}

h1 {
	color: #565656;
	font-size:16px;
	font-weight: bold;
	padding-top: 0px;
	padding-bottom: 2px;
}
h2 {color: #565656; font-size:14px; font-weight: bold;}

#dropmenudiv{
position:absolute;
border:1px solid black;
border-bottom-width: 0;
font:normal 12px Verdana;
line-height:18px;
z-index:100;
margin-top:7px;
   filter:alpha(opacity=80); 
   -moz-opacity: 0.6; 
   opacity: 0.6; 

}

#dropmenudiv a{
width: 100%;
display: block;
text-indent: 3px;
border-bottom: 1px solid black;
padding: 1px 0;
text-decoration: none;
font-weight: bold;
color: #ffffff;
}

#dropmenudiv a:hover{ /*hover background color*/
background-color: #262626;
}

.dropdown {float:left; color: #ffffff; border-left:1px #D58D16 solid; border-right:1px #AA4B00 solid;display:block;}
.dropdown dt {padding:2px 12px; font-weight:bold; cursor:pointer;}
.dropdown dt:hover {background-color:#de371a;display:block;}
.dropdown dt a{color: #ffffff; text-transform: uppercase; text-decoration:none;}
.dropdown dd {position:absolute; overflow:hidden; display:none; background:#c87d00; z-index:200; opacity:0; width:124px;}
.dropdown ul {list-style:none; border-top:none}
.dropdown li {display:inline}
.dropdown dd a, .dropdown dd a:active, .dropdown dd a:visited { font-size: 11px; font-weight: bold; display:block; padding:0px 5px; color:#fff; text-decoration:none; background:#8d5a06; text-transform: uppercase;}
.dropdown dd a:hover {background:#b93018;}
.dropdown .underline {border-bottom:1px solid #7a2a07}

.dropdown2 {background-color:#e61c23; float:left; color: #ffffff; border-left:1px #D58D16 solid; border-right:1px #AA4B00 solid; display:block;}
.dropdown2 dt {padding:2px 12px; font-weight:bold; cursor:pointer;}
.dropdown2 dt a{color: #ffffff; text-transform: uppercase; text-decoration:none;}
.dropdown2 dd {position:absolute; overflow:hidden; display:none; background:#fff; z-index:200; opacity:0; width:124px;}
.dropdown2 ul {list-style:none; border-top:none}
.dropdown2 li {display:inline}
.dropdown2 dd a, .dropdown2 dd a:active, .dropdown2 dd a:visited { font-size: 11px; font-weight: bold; display:block; padding:0px 5px; color:#fff; text-decoration:none; background:#8d5a06; text-transform: uppercase;}
.dropdown2 dd a:hover {background:#b93018;}
.dropdown2 .underline {border-bottom:1px solid #7a2a07}.resourceLabel {
	font-size: 12px;
	color: #000;
	padding-top: 10px;
	padding-right: 5px;
	padding-bottom: 2px;
	padding-left: 10px;
}
.dataSheetLink {
	color: #e61c23;
	font-weight: bold;
}
.diaLink {
	color: #e61c23;
	padding-left: 10px;
}
.redBar {
	font-family: Georgia, "Times New Roman", Times, serif;
	font-weight: bold;
	color: #FFF;
	background-color: #e61c23;
	text-align: left;
	width: 100%;
	padding-top: 5px;
	padding-right: 0px;
	padding-bottom: 5px;
	padding-left: 5px;
	font-size: 18px;
}
.blackBar {
	background-color: #000;
	width: 100%;
	margin-top: 2px;
	padding-top: 5px;
	padding-right: 0px;
	padding-bottom: 0px;
	padding-left: 5px;
	height: 1px;
}
.productInfo {
	width: 100%;
	padding-top: 10px;
	padding-right: 5px;
	padding-bottom: 10px;
	padding-left: 5px;
}
.productImages {
	text-align: center;
	float: left;
	height: 100%;
	width: 180px;
	vertical-align: middle;
}
.productText {
	float: left;
	height: 100%;
	width: 370px;
}
.grayBox {
	background-color: #E0E0E0;
	float: right;
	width: 200px;
	padding-bottom: 10px;
	height: 100%;
	clear:none;
}
.whiteBox {
	background-color: #FFF;
	float: right;
	height: 100%;
	width: 200px;
	vertical-align: middle;
	text-align:center;
}

.appDiv {
	float:left;
	width:540px;
	text-align:center;
	clear: left;
}

#DisclaimerType {
	font-size: 10px;
}
